HOPKINS CO., Ky. (WFIE) – The Giardia outbreak in Hopkins County is spreading, health officials warn.

Monday, Kentucky Public Health released a statement saying the parasitic infection has 66 lab-confirmed cases and has been reported in Muhlenberg and Webster County.

As we previously told you, a lawsuit has been filed against the restaurant linked to the Giardia outbreak locally.

Officials say there is no concern with drinking water in Hopkins County.

If you have a diarrhea illness, you’re asked to seek care from your medical provider for testing and treatment.
